Eating healthy doesn’t have to mean bland and boring meals. With a little creativity and some fresh ingredients, you can create delicious and nutritious recipes that will satisfy your taste buds and nourish your body.
Here are some tips for creating healthy recipes that everyone will love:
-
Start with whole foods The building blocks of a healthy recipe are whole, unprocessed foods. That means choosing fresh fruits and vegetables, lean proteins such as chicken or fish, and whole grains like quinoa or brown rice. Avoid using pre-packaged or processed foods that are high in sodium, sugar, and unhealthy fats.
-
Add herbs and spices Herbs and spices not only add flavor to your dishes, but they also have numerous health benefits. For example, garlic and ginger have anti-inflammatory properties, while turmeric is known for its antioxidant properties. Get creative with your spice cabinet and experiment with different combinations to create unique and tasty dishes.
-
Incorporate healthy fats Contrary to popular belief, not all fats are bad for you. Healthy fats, such as avocados, nuts, and olive oil, are essential for our bodies and can help keep us feeling full and satisfied. Try adding sliced avocado to your salad or using olive oil to roast your vegetables for a nutritious and flavorful dish.
-
Substitute healthier ingredients Sometimes, all it takes is a simple substitution to make a recipe healthier. For example, you can use Greek yogurt instead of sour cream, or oat flour instead of all-purpose flour. These small changes can significantly reduce the calories and increase the nutritional value of your meals.
-
Play with texture and flavors Healthy eating doesn’t have to be dull and monotonous. Get creative with different textures and flavors to make your meals more exciting. For example, add some crunch by topping your salad with nuts or seeds, or balance out a spicy dish with some sweetness from fruits like mango or pineapple.
-
Don’t be afraid of plant-based options Plant-based meals can be just as satisfying and delicious as meat-based dishes. Incorporate more plant-based options into your meals, such as tofu, legumes, and quinoa, to increase your intake of vitamins, minerals, and fiber.
-
Keep it colorful Aim for a rainbow of colors on your plate. Different colored fruits and vegetables offer a variety of nutrients and antioxidants, making your meals not only visually appealing but also healthy.
